Our Worst Enemy


Who do you consider as your worst enemy?  The criminals roamingthe dark streets?  Your boss who's killing you mentally andemotionally with stress and harsh words?  The people in office who are engaging in graft and corruption, instead of helpingthose in need? We have many implications of who our enemies are; but we haveone common foe who is the main cause of our failures andmisfortunes, and we're not even aware of this opponent. You may not want to admit it, but our worst enemy is ourselves.

What The Buddha Says About Coaches


There is a Buddhist saying that goes like this: "If you meet the Buddha on the road, kill it."  This means to kill any concept of the Buddha as something apart from oneself.
